Large game files are often split into multiple parts (e.g., .part01.rar , .part02.rar ) to facilitate easier downloading on slower connections or to bypass file size limits on hosting sites. Resident Evil - Village -FitGirl Repack-.part07...

Multi-part archives (like .part01.rar , .part02.rar , etc.) cannot be opened individually. You must have of the set in the same folder before you can extract them. If one part is missing or named differently, the extraction will fail. 2. How to Extract Software : Use WinRAR or 7-Zip .

When dealing with split archives, you will generally face one of three errors during the extraction of the Resident Evil Village files: 1. "Volume is Corrupt" or "CRC Failed"

A Cyclic Redundancy Check (CRC) error means the data inside that specific part is corrupted. This happens due to a temporary network drop during the download.

: Delete the corrupted Part 7 file and redownload it, preferably using a download manager that supports file verification. 2. Volume Missing Error
